Betsabé Espinal is remembered for having led the primary strike of female workers in 1920. After suffering many abuses from her bosses, Espinal galvanized 400 feminine textile employees to demand equal pay and an finish to exploitative practices, similar to sexual harassment and long work days. Still, the historical past of the strike lived on and impressed similar protests within the following years.

This examine was performed as a part of a nutrition and health research of schoolchildren in Bogotá, Colombia. Details of the study design have been reported previously.19 In transient, we recruited 3202 children and their moms in February 2006 from public schools in Bogotá, which is the extremely urbanized capital metropolis of Colombia, with a population of over 7 million.
